About The Let Go

The Let Go tells the story of a single mother who is deeply committed to supporting her daughter’s musical aspirations. As the daughter prepares for a significant national music competition, a sudden and unexpected challenge arises: she discovers that she is going deaf. This revelation complicates their journey, prompting them to rethink their understanding of communication and connection. The film explores themes of resilience and adaptation, highlighting the mother-daughter bond as they navigate this new reality together. It invites viewers to reflect on the nature of listening and the different ways love can be expressed when faced with life’s obstacles.
